The Regent of Pahang Tengku Abdullah Sultan Ahmad Shah has welcomed the decision by Tan Sri Annuar Musa to pull out of the race for the Football Association of Malaysia (FAM) president's post.
The former FAM president said it was a wise move by Annuar, who is the advisor to the FA of Kelantan, as it would smoothen the way to transform Malaysian football.
"It is a good thing (Annuar pulling out). My hope is that the quality of Malaysian football will improve and all parties will help in the effort," he told reporters after closing the Tengku Mahkota Pahang Cup East Coast Tomoi Championship here last night.
Tunku Mahkota Johor Tunku Ismail Sultan Ibrahim, who transformed Johor club Johor Darul Ta'zim into a household name in Asia, won the president's post unopposed following Annuar pulling out from the race at the eleventh hour.
FAM's 53rd Congress and election of officer bearers for the 2017-2021 term is today. --Bernama
